Join us for a spectacular concert experience! Praised as "such an amazing talent", Cantelina are a dynamic vocal and guitar duo comprising of
mezzo-soprano Sophie Clarke and classical guitarist Ravi Nathwani. They have been selected as
International Guitar Festival Young Artists for 2024-2025 just after completing their masters at the
Royal Northern College of Music this June. During Their time at the RNCM they received First
Place in the RNCM Bessie Cronshaw/Frost Brownson Song Cycle Competition. Cantelina perform
in a selection of concerts all over the UK and last October they were invited to perform for the
National Day of Spain. Other performances include a recital for Buxton Opera House and Pavilion
Arts Centre and pre-concert and post-concert performances for BBC Philharmonic and The Hallé,
both at Bridgewater Hall. The duo also record a selection of music from Spanish art song to crossover arrangements for
commercial release and have amassed several thousand loyal listeners across digital music
platforms. Most recently, they performed their classical crossover arrangement of Billy Joel's 'And
So It Goes' live on BBC Radio Merseyside. Ravi has also arranged numerous other pieces for the
duo showcasing the ensemble’s versatility. Sophie clarke is a Mezzo-Soprano, Actor and Recording Artist with a classic charm. Praised for
her "beautiful story telling" and "touching performances", Sophie has entered the music industry
with hundreds of thousands of loyal listeners and a line of successful performances. Originally
from Liverpool, Sophie has performed as a soloist in prestigious concert venues including the
Royal Festival Hall, Wigmore Hall and Bridgewater Hall and she is currently charming audiences
all over the UK and Ireland with London Concertante Orchestra on their West End Musicals Tour.
Sophie has just completed her MMus and Postgraduate Diploma in Classical Singing and Opera
at the RNCM where she was the first student at the college to be sponsored by the international
Gilbert and Sullivan Society. Her Principal sponsor during her time at the RNCM was Peter Snook.
Sophie is the RNCM Song Cycle Competition Winner 2023 and the Patricia Routledge National
English Song Competition Winner 2022, for which she was subsequently invited to perform as
part of the London Song Festival. Recent highlights include performing as a soloist for The Hallé
2024 Steve Reich Festival alongside Colin Currie, playing the role of the 'Witch' in Sondheim's
'Into The Woods' for the RNCM 50 Year Anniversary and performing as the Mezzo-Soprano
Soloist in Bernstein’s 'Mass' firstly at The Royal Festival Hall in London, conducted by Marin
Alsop, and then at Bridgewater Hall for the Manchester Premiere, conducted by Clark Rundell. In
June of 2023, Sophie was delighted to make her Wigmore Hall debut singing works by composer
Larry Goves to celebrate the RNCM 50 Year Anniversary. In addition to theatre and television appearances, Sophie is a recording artist and has recently
reached over 1.7 Million streams, downloads and social media uses for her commercial
recordings. Her debut Album ‘Then Sings My Soul’ in available in four HMV stores and has been
played on radio stations all over the world. Sophie has also performed live on BBC Radio
Merseyside as part of Eurovision 2023. Ravi Nathwani is an exciting young British Asian guitarist from Reading. He completed both his
undergraduate and postgraduate studies at The Royal Northern College of Music under the
tutelage of internationally renowned guitarist Craig Ogden. He has performed at prestigious
venues such as Wigmore Hall, The Bridgewater Hall and Stoller Hall. He is the recipient of the
Help Musicians UK Postgraduate Award and The Julian Bream Development Award.
